London Book Fair Canceled Due to Coronavirus

The London Book Fair, scheduled to be held next week, has been
canceled due to an escalation in the novel coronavirus in Europe,
organizer Reed Exhibitions said Wednesday.
Reed Exhibitions--part of FTSE 100-listed
information-and-analytics provider RELX PLC--said it had taken the
decision following advice from public health authorities and other
organizations. The London Book Fair will return in 2021, it
said.
"The effects, actual and projected, of coronavirus are becoming
evident across all aspects of our lives here in the U.K. and across
the world, with many of our participants facing travel
restrictions," Reed Exhibitions said.
The cancellation of the London Book Fair follows that of the
Leipzig Book Fair on Tuesday.
According to its website, the London Book Fair attracts more
than 25,000 publishing professionals to London.
Reed also rescheduled real-estate market event MIPIM last week,
which will now take place from June 2 to June 5 in Cannes, France.
The event had originally been scheduled for March 10 to March
13.
